常用命令
- 查看当前路径: pwd
- 如果是第一次使用Git协议,则需要告诉Git:你是谁:
git config --global user.name "你的名字或昵称"
git config --global user.email "你的邮箱" - 查看当前Git仓库的情况: git status
- 查看commit记录: git log
- 版本回滚: git reset <要回滚的序列列号>
使用git协议管理代码流程:
个人本地Git代码托管操作流程:
- 在项目根目录下执行: git init 命令,初始化本地仓库;(初始化成功后,会有一个 .git 的
隐藏文件夹) - 正常开发:建立文件夹、建立文件、编码··· ···;
- 记录当前改动:
3.1. 把代码从工作区添加进暂存区: git add <filename> / git add --all ;
3.2. 把暂存区的代码添加进本地仓库: git commit -m "描述内容" ;
个人远程Git仓库托管操作流程
- 在托管平台中创建项目
- 在本地仓库所在文件夹中,使用 git remote add origin <远端项⽬目地址> 命令把本地仓库和远端
仓库关联起来 - 把本地仓库中的代码推送进远程仓库: git push origin master ,如果远程仓库中的文件本地仓
库没有,而那份文建又不重要,则可以使用强制推送,让远程仓库的文件清理掉:
git push origin master -f ;
如果本地仓库不慎丢失,则需要从远端仓库中拷贝代码: git clone <your project address>
第一次向托管平台推送代码,需要配置公钥
- 生成公钥: ssh-keygen -t rsa -C "yourEmail@email.com"
- 查看公钥: cat ~/.ssh/id_rsa.pub
- 把控制台输出的公钥添加进托管平台